网络全流量采集如何实现智能分析?

在当今数字化时代,网络已经成为人们生活、工作和娱乐的重要部分。然而,随着网络流量的激增,如何实现网络全流量采集的智能分析,成为了众多企业和机构关注的焦点。本文将深入探讨网络全流量采集的智能分析实现方法,并结合实际案例进行分析。

一、网络全流量采集的意义

网络全流量采集是指对网络中所有数据包进行实时抓取、分析和处理的过程。通过对网络全流量进行采集,可以实现对网络运行状况的全面监控,及时发现网络异常、安全漏洞等问题,提高网络运行效率和安全性。

  1. 提高网络运行效率

通过对网络全流量进行采集和分析,可以识别网络中的瓶颈、拥塞等问题,从而优化网络配置,提高网络运行效率。


  1. 保障网络安全

网络全流量采集可以帮助发现恶意攻击、病毒传播等安全威胁,及时采取措施进行防范,保障网络安全。


  1. 提升运维管理能力

网络全流量采集可以为网络运维人员提供丰富的数据支持,帮助他们更好地了解网络运行状况,提高运维管理能力。

二、网络全流量采集的实现方法

  1. 数据采集

网络全流量采集主要依靠数据采集设备,如网络流量分析器、入侵检测系统等。这些设备可以实时抓取网络中的数据包,并将其存储到数据库中。


  1. 数据存储

为了方便后续分析和处理,需要将采集到的数据存储到数据库中。常见的数据库有MySQL、Oracle等。


  1. 数据预处理

在进行分析之前,需要对采集到的数据进行预处理,包括数据清洗、去重、格式转换等。


  1. 数据分析

通过对预处理后的数据进行深度分析,可以挖掘出有价值的信息,如用户行为、网络流量模式等。


  1. 智能化分析

利用人工智能、机器学习等技术,对采集到的数据进行智能化分析,实现对网络运行状况的实时监控和预测。

三、网络全流量采集的案例分析

  1. 案例一:某企业网络优化

某企业网络运行不稳定,经常出现拥塞、掉线等问题。通过网络全流量采集,发现网络瓶颈主要集中在出口带宽和核心交换机。针对这一问题,企业对网络进行了优化,调整了带宽配置和交换机性能,有效提高了网络运行效率。


  1. 案例二:某银行网络安全防护

某银行在遭受恶意攻击后,通过网络全流量采集,发现攻击来源和攻击方式。随后,银行加强了网络安全防护措施,有效遏制了攻击。

四、总结

网络全流量采集的智能分析对于提高网络运行效率、保障网络安全、提升运维管理能力具有重要意义。通过数据采集、存储、预处理、分析和智能化分析等步骤,可以实现网络全流量采集的智能分析。在实际应用中,应根据具体情况选择合适的技术和方法,以提高网络全流量采集的效率和准确性。

猜你喜欢:分布式追踪